Gå til innhold

Interactivity

APIs that enable richer user interactions.

Interactivity Experience & Sentiment

Gruppér etter:

Sorter etter:

1

46.7%
25.9%
27.1%
15,716
2

31.2%
46.2%
22.4%
15,768
3

6.4%
14.2%
79.2%
15,584
4

4.7%
41.3%
53.7%
15,625
5

19.6%
78.3%
15,615

Erfaring

  • Brukt det: Respondents who have used an item.
  • Hørt om det: Respondents who have heard about an item, but haven't used it.
  • Aldri hørt om det: Respondents who have never heard about an item.

Oppfatning

  • Positiv: Respondenter som er interessert i å lære mer om en teknologi; eller er villige til å bruke den igjen.
  • Nøytral: Respondenter som hadde en nøytral oppfatning av en teknologi.
  • Negativ: Respondenter som ikke er interessert i å lære mer om en teknologi; eller har brukt den og hatt en negativ opplevelse.

DOM Attribute-related methods

0%
17%
35%
52%
70%
87%
1

element.classList

13,597
2

element.toggleAttribute(name, force)

8,026
3

element.getAttributeNames()

8,006
4

🚫 Ingen

1,203
0%
17%
35%
52%
70%
87%
% besvarelser på spørsmål
Which of the following DOM attribute-related methods have you used?

HTML String-handling Features

0%
19%
39%
58%
77%
97%
1

element.innerHTML

15,088
2

element.outerHTML

9,416
3

4,408
4

3,201
5

🚫 Ingen

452
0%
19%
39%
58%
77%
97%
% besvarelser på spørsmål
Which of the following DOM HTML string-handling features have you used?

Element-moving DOM Methods

0%
16%
32%
48%
64%
79%
1

11,967
2

6,935
3

4,932
4

4,867
5

3,899
6

3,897
7

🚫 Ingen

2,172
0%
16%
32%
48%
64%
79%
% besvarelser på spørsmål
Which of the following element-moving DOM methods have you used?

Interactivity Methods

0%
18%
36%
53%
71%
89%
1

vanilla_js

13,921
2

js_framework

13,744
3

css_for_interactivity

13,211
4

js_dom_libraries

11,620
5

5,308
6

🚫 Ingen

62
0%
18%
36%
53%
71%
89%
% besvarelser på spørsmål
Which of these methods have you used to add interactivity or dynamically modify HTML?

Interactivity Pain Points

0%
21%
42%
63%
84%
105%
1

Browser support

2

DOM interactions

Svar som matcher “DOM interactions” 178
3

Reliance on JavaScript

4

Event management

5

6

Accessibility

7

State management

8

Reactivity

9

Excessive complexity

10

Performance

11

Andre svar

Svar som matcher “Andre svar” 2,522
0%
21%
42%
63%
84%
105%
% besvarelser på spørsmål
What are your pain points around dynamic HTML changes?
Fritekstformat

Anbefalte ressurser

Vanilla JS: You Might Not Need a Framework
Maximiliano Firtman

Vanilla JS: You Might Not Need a Framework

See how you can build rich web apps and websites without depending on libraries or frameworks, using only the core JavaScript language. You'll
Takk til våre partnere for deres bidrag! Lær mer.